Milwaukee Brewers 11, Texas Rangers 1

Milwaukee Brewers ab   r   h rbi
Molitor 3b 6 2 4 4
  Castillo 3b 0 0 0 0
Riles ss 5 1 1 0
Cooper dh 5 1 2 3
Yount cf 4 1 3 0
  Manning cf 1 0 1 0
Robidoux 1b 5 0 2 0
Gantner 2b 6 1 1 0
Deer rf 2 1 1 0
  Householder rf 0 0 0 1
Felder lf 3 3 2 1
Moore c 3 1 1 0
Higuera p 0 0 0 0
Totals 40 11 18 9
Texas Rangers ab   r   h rbi
McDowell cf 2 0 0 0
  Wright G. ph,cf 2 0 0 0
Fletcher ss 4 0 2 0
O'Brien 1b 3 0 0 0
  Harrah ph 1 0 0 0
Incaviglia rf 3 0 0 0
Ward lf 3 0 0 0
Parrish dh 3 0 0 0
Slaught c 3 1 1 1
  Petralli c 0 0 0 0
Paciorek 3b 3 0 1 0
Buechele 2b 3 0 1 0
Guzman p 0 0 0 0
  Wright R. p 0 0 0 0
  Rozema p 0 0 0 0
  Henry p 0 0 0 0
  Mahler p 0 0 0 0
Totals 30 1 5 1
Milwaukee 110 232 20011180
Texas 000 000 010153
  Milwaukee Brewers IP H R ER BB SO
Higuera  W (2-1) 9.0 5 1 1 0 9

  Texas Rangers IP H R ER BB SO
Guzman  L (1-3) 3.2 8 4 3 2 0
  Wright   1.0 4 3 3 2 0
  Rozema   1.1 3 2 2 1 0
  Henry   2.0 1 2 1 2 2
  Mahler   1.0 2 0 0 0 1

  E–Fletcher (2), Incaviglia (4), Paciorek (2).  DP–Milwaukee 2, Texas 2.  2B–Milwaukee Molitor 3 (7,off Guzman 2,off R Wright); Deer (1,off Rozema); Yount (3,off Henry).  HR–Texas Slaught (4,8th inning off Higuera 0 on, 1 out).  SH–Moore (1,off Guzman).  SF–Felder (2,off Rozema); Householder (1,off Henry).  HBP–Yount (1,by Guzman).  SB–Felder (5,2nd base off Guzman/Slaught).  WP–Henry (4).  HBP–Guzman (1,Yount).  U-HP–Drew Coble, 1B–Tim McClelland, 2B–Don Denkinger, 3B–Mike Reilly.  T–2:43.  A–20,988.
